The Professional and Creator's Toolkit
For graphic designers, freelancers, and marketing professionals, the same template is a raw material. Their priority is flexibility and commercial value. The EPS file is the key component here. As a vector file, it allows for unlimited scaling and deep, precise editing in programs like Adobe Illustrator. They can alter individual leaves, change color schemes completely, or integrate the floral elements into a larger suite of event materialsāprograms, menus, thank-you cards.
Their evaluation is technical: Is the vector artwork clean and well-structured? Does it allow for efficient rebranding for different clients? A wedding planner might use this template as a starting point for multiple client projects, appreciating its reliability and the time it saves compared to starting from a blank canvas. For them, the template's long-term usefulness lies in its adaptability across many projects.

Identifying Your Match with This Template
How do you know if an Elegant Flower Leaves Wedding Invitation template is right for you? Start by asking a few practical questions about your project and yourself.
- What is your skill level? If you are comfortable with basic image editing, the JPEG will serve you well. If you require deep artistic control or plan to print at very large sizes, ensure you have software that can handle the EPS vector file.
- What is the scale of your need? Is this for a single, one-time event? Or will you be using elements of this design repeatedly for different purposes? The latter suggests the vector file is crucial for long-term usefulness.
- How important is unique presentation? If your event's tone is highly specific, check how customizable the colors and elements truly are. Some templates allow font changes but locked colors; others let you alter every hue.
